Terminal Safety Overview

About the Training

The terminal is a working yard full of hazards, cameras, and watchful managers. This training covers the common issues drivers run into on terminal property — speeding, parking, vest compliance, door pulls, and red tags — and how to operate safely on the lot.

What You'll Learn

  • Follow posted speed limits and stop signs on terminal property
  • Wear a clean, reflective safety vest at all times
  • Apply proper door pull procedures at the terminal
  • Respect red tag procedures and leave tagged trailers untouched
